Transaction c5efce7da02885a4151145259c35f6a9df02a539622bf6ebe29e72a7ae02bd9a
1 Input
1 Output
-
c5efce7da02885a4151145259c35f6a9df02a539622bf6ebe29e72a7ae02bd9a:0
- value
- 743552
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 804c94dc7c5dbae4c32ca907422da12f5ba77a44 OP_EQUAL
- address
- 3DPQA5CXrqCr65mRgFz2ajAFM11GKtzujJ